I have version 12.5 and when I right click a job and select RUN NOW, the job goes into a queue'd state and never does run????
Also, why do I have to select a 'time window' in the job setup. I would prefer to actually SET the start time instead of hoping that it starts between X and Y.

The queued state implies it things the device you are sending to is busy - if you don't think it is busy try pausing the device and then unpausing it.
With regards the Window - the job will try and start at the start of the window - the between X and Y setting is so that if all the devices are genuinely busy then it will only let the job start during the window - if the device is released outside the Window the job won't start. Provides the ability not to immediately fail just because of scheduling too many jobs whilst giving you a finite end so you don't exceed your backup window for the environment.

Following on from Colin's suggestions, if the pause/unpause doesn't work, you can delete the autoloader and rescan for it. This should let it redetect.

Also check if the job is set up correctly with respect to the media settings. Is that happening with only this job and if so , what is the difference between other jobs and this one . Like Media set , device , overwrite settings etc.
